After winning the 2023 ODI World Cup, Australia looked unstoppable. But an image of Mitchell Marsh placing his foot on the trophy went viral. Many fans called it disrespectful. Critics said it hurt cricket’s spirit. Australian players dismissed it as celebration. Yet the debate refused to fade. Soon after, results began slipping. The timing fueled speculation.

What Happened In T20 World Cup 2024?

Australia failed to dominate in the 2024 T20 World Cup. They lost to Afghanistan in a shocking upset. That defeat ended semifinal hopes. Analysts called it a turning point. The team struggled with consistency. Pressure mounted quickly. Confidence seemed shaken.

Did Champions Trophy Add To Woes?

In the Champions Trophy, Australia reached the semifinals. But India knocked them out. The loss hurt deeply. Fans expected redemption. Instead, frustration grew. Questions about leadership surfaced. The aura of invincibility weakened. Rivals sensed vulnerability.

What About World Test Championship?

Australia also lost the World Test Championship final. South Africa defeated them convincingly. That setback dented their dominance. The team once ruled formats confidently. Now cracks were visible. Critics highlighted tactical mistakes. Performance dipped under pressure.
